County Council - Tuesday, 9 December 2025 10.30 am
Oxfordshire County Council is scheduled to meet on 9 December 2025 to discuss a number of issues, including a proposal to submit an Expression of Interest for a Mayoral Strategic Authority, the gender and ethnicity pay gap reports, and a review of member champions. Councillors will also consider recommendations from the Independent Remuneration Panel regarding member allowances. Motions concerning the Abingdon reservoir, community cohesion, mental health services, men's health, and pavement weed clearance are also scheduled to be discussed.

Update on Process of Producing the Minerals and Waste Local Plan
From: Cabinet - Tuesday, 15 July 2025 2.00 pm - July 15, 2025
... to align with the Levelling Up and Regeneration Act 2023, the Cabinet approved ending the current Minerals and Waste Local Plan preparation process and authorized starting a new one under the new plan-making process, delegating authority to the Director of Economy and Place to make necessary changes to the Minerals and Waste Development Scheme and conduct a review within six months if the Act's provisions are not yet in force.

Future Civil Enforcement Contract Models
From: Cabinet - Tuesday, 15 July 2025 2.00 pm - July 15, 2025
...to prepare for the expiration of existing contracts with Trellint in March 2026, the Cabinet approved the procurement of four new Civil Enforcement Contracts covering services, software, a ZEZ checker, and ANPR cameras, while also delegating contract award decisions and exploring collaboration opportunities with neighboring authorities.
